Brad Herman is a former American football tight end. He was born in Peoria, Illinois and moved to Metamora, Illinois in 2002[ citation needed] where he attended Metamora Township High School. [1]

School sports

In high school, in addition to playing football, Herman lettered in track. [1]

During college, he played for Iowa Hawkeyes football. [1]

Professional football career

The New England Patriots signed Herman as an undrafted free agent following the 2012 NFL Draft.[ citation needed] Herman tore his Achilles tendon during practice on June 5, was waived, and was put on the injured reserve list on June 11, ending his playing for the season. [2] On April 29, 2013, the Patriots released Herman.
